About The Book

Telling stories of growing up in postwar Britain starting a new life in Canada raising a family working in a major corporation experiencing an active retirement and enjoying the pleasure of grandchildren <i>Cuckoo���s Nest</i> tells the life story of author Chris Chorlton.</p> <p>With a dash of humour a touch of sadness a pinch of whimsy and a little dose of reality Chorlton describes his escapades with doctors his attempts to outfox squirrels his experiment with hypnotism and how he met his wife. His memoir also recalls his last day at the office the challenges of carrying a piano down stairs the memories of an emotional Remembrance Day ceremony the illness of his newborn grandson the loss of some schoolboy heroes and older friends and his commitment to Rotary.
